How Much Does Tree Removal Cost in Cary?

Many variables affect the cost of tree removal, including the tree's size, safety and ease of access, and the total number of trees requiring removal. In Cary, homeowners pay around $576 for tree removal services, with prices usually ranging from $221 to $914.

If you notice sudden damage to a tree near your home, such as after an intense storm, an accident, or any other major event, you will require emergency tree removal services if that tree poses an immediate threat. The standard expense for emergency tree removal services in Cary is $861.

Signs That a Tree Needs to Be Removed

Cary has a significant number of aging trees, which are more at risk of damage, disease, and general wear and tear. Signs that a tree should be removed include:

  • Cracking between branches , especially large heavy ones
  • Fungus or mold
  • Rot , dead branches , missing bark or leaves , and other signs of decay
  • The trunk branches off in different directions into multiple large , heavy branches
  • Cracks in the trunk , especially deep cracks

If you see a leaning tree or raised dirt around the base, have it evaluated immediately, due to the increased risk of falling. You may also need to have a tree assessed if it’s growing too close to your home or to utility lines — many communities and utility companies have their own policies for how close a tree can get.

Do Tree Removal Companies Need to be Licensed in North Carolina?

North Carolina does not have specific licensing requirements for tree removal companies, but it’s important to check with your local municipal government to ensure your provider meets the requirements in your area. Select a reputable company that carries both workers compensation and liability insurance. For additional peace of mind, hire a licensed contractor who provides tree removal services. An individual can also become a licensed arborist through the International Society of Arboriculture (ISA). While not required, this certification indicates that an individual is trained in all aspects of arboriculture and follows the ISA’s code of ethics. You can search for a licensed arborist or verify credentials on the ISA’s search tool.

The sweetgum, red maple, and loblolly pine trees are found across Cary. The average height of a tree in the area is 42 feet, and the average tree is 62 years old.

In most places you do need a permit to remove a tree, even when it's situated on your own property. Your local tree removal expert can help you understand local zoning regulations and can help with getting a permit.

Methods for keeping your trees healthy include regularly pruning overgrown or dead branches, keeping heavy lawn equipment or vehicles off the roots, and topping up soil around the base if it starts to wear away. Look into pest control services if insects are negatively affecting your trees.

Most times, you can keep the wood from trees that are cut down on your property, but ask your tree removal expert first. If you'd rather remove the wood, talk to your removal specialist to see if they provide those services, or reach out to your local waste management agency for help. Avoid leaving cut trees sitting in your yard and don't leave cut wood against your home — both can result in a pest infestation.
